Health Science (BS)
Grounded in the sciences, this degree is tailored for students wanting to continue their graduate studies in physical therapy, athletic training, physician assistant, occupational therapy, chiropractic medicine, clinical exercise physiology, wellness promotion, nursing or other related fields.
Faculty in the Division of Health, Human Performance & Exercise-Sports Sciences are knowledgeable and experienced in their respective areas of expertise. More importantly, they look to serve and impact the lives of others. As a Concordia University Chicago health science major, you will learn about the multi-dimensional aspects of a broad interdisciplinary field that encompasses both natural science and behavioral science, preparing you to enter the graduate or professional world.
Each student is paired with a faculty member in the department, acting as an advisor to ensure you meet all course and extracurricular requirements needed to prepare you to apply for graduate school in the area you have chosen.

PSW Opportunity
Post-Study Work visa or permit, allowing international students on F-1 visas to work in the US after completing their studies, typically through Optional Practical Training (OPT).
Eligibility:
To be eligible for OPT, students must have been enrolled full-time in a US educational institution for at least one academic year and be seeking work related to their major.
Duration:
Students can apply for up to 12 months of OPT, either before they finish their studies (pre-completion) or after graduation (post-completion).
STEM OPT:
Students in STEM (Science, Technology, Engineering, and Mathematics) fields can apply for an extended OPT period of up to 24 months.

Admission Requirement / Eligibility Criteria
To apply, you will need the following:
- A completed admission application for Concordia University Chicago.
- Official transcripts of all college coursework from each institution you have attended.
- Foreign transcripts evaluated by a Concordia-Chicago-approved international credentialing service. Concordia-Chicago accepts evaluations from Educational Credential Evaluators (ECE).
- A certified document pledging financial support for your first year of study and without any unexpected events, and enough funding from the same or an equally dependable source for the following years.
- Proof of graduation from a secondary school.
- A transfer verification form for students transferring from a school in the United States.
- Proof of English proficiency, via one of the following:
- A score of at least 72 (internet-based) on the Test of English as a Foreign Language (TOEFL) — Concordia-Chicago’s DI code is 1140
- A score of 6.0 on the International English Language Testing System (IELTS)
- Successful completion of Level 112 at an ELS Language School (ELS) or a certificate of completion of program from an English Language Institute (ELI), along with a recommendation of the program director
- Duolingo test with a minimum score of 95
